Elevating Your Online Presence: Echuca Website Management and Digital Solutions

Effective website management is not just about updating content; it’s about ensuring your website performs optimally at all times. From routine maintenance and bug fixes to improving site security and load speed, a well-managed website ensures seamless user experiences.

https://padlet.com/limelight13....211_/my-dazzling-pad